Hey Brandi:

It sounds like after you have added the nodes, the post_install script
was not ran (the Complete Cluster Install step).  Therefore, I think it
would still be a good idea to run the post_install script to make sure
the cluster files are all up to date...

> Thank you Bernard!  After I sent the last email out, I 
> decided to really take your advice and check out each 
> individual node's /etc/hosts file, one by one.  It turns out 
> that nodes 2, 3, and 8 did not include the six new nodes in 
> their /etc/hosts file.  I added the new nodes, re-ran my 
> code, and ta-da... results.

> > > Thanks for the answer.  Unfortunately it did not solve my problem.
> > >
> > > Inside the post_install script in the 
> oscar/packages/opium/scripts 
> > > directory, the only command in the file is 
> > > "/opt/opium/bin/sync_users --force"
> > > This is the same thing I've typed from the command line multiple 
> > > times with no luck!
> > >
> > > I did gain some additional insight into my problem...
> > >
> > > I CAN run MPI on all nodes.  The problem is that I can 
> only run it 
> > > on either the first 8 nodes OR the new 6 nodes that I 
> just added.  
> > > If I have even one node from either group intermingled in my 
> > > machinefile then I get the error:
> > >
> > > rm_1312:  p4_error: Could not gethostbyname for host oscarnode10; 
> > > may be invalid name
> > > : 67
> > >
> > > Very odd that they should all work, but not all work together!
